Pattaya Mayor advises tourists to wear masks as haze hits the city

552 Shares

PATTAYA, Chonburi — Pattaya Mayor Sontaya Khunpluem advised both residents and tourists to wear masks when going outdoors to protect themselves from the harmful particles in the air.

The mayor also ordered all his officials to be on full alert.

The popular seaside resort is one of the many areas that is hit by unhealthy air quality – showing low visibility, particularly in the mornings and evenings.

Photos shared by 77kaoded, a Thai news website, showed a hazy Pattaya which, according to officials, exceeded the safety standard of 50 microgrammes per cubic metre.

Several places in the country where air quality is considered unhealthy on Air Visual website include: Bangkok, Si Racha and Nan.
